Liberals to extend parliament for same-sex vote: Canadian Press, CTV

June 20, 2005

OTTAWA—The minority Liberal government has served notice it will ask MPs to extend Parliament’s sitting indefinitely, which could bring same-sex marriage legislation to a vote.

Government House Leader Tony Valeri says he’s given notice that a motion to extend House sitting hours is ready to be brought in for a vote.

He says he was forced to draft the motion because of what he calls obstruction by the Conservatives on the last of the federal budget legislation.

Valeri says the same-sex marriage proposal would come to a vote if a majority of MPs vote to extend the hours.

Same-sex marriage supporters have been critical of Prime Minister Paul Martin for refusing to bring the legislation to a vote, saying all MPs have made up their minds after seemingly endless debate.

Parliament is scheduled to rise for a summer break June 23.
